Background of the Friends of the Meaford Library
A crisis in Library funding caused great concern in Meaford in 1993. Our Library, like most in the province, was caught in the web of government cutbacks. It was probable that budget reductions would drastically change the services our Library could offer, produce major cutbacks in hours, perhaps cause it to close. Many concerned citizens were moved to action.

The purpose of our Newsletter: Among Friends
We know that there is solid public support for our library: a small but vital library that serves the residents of Meaford extremely well. Our Friends organization with more than 100 members is living testimony to this interest. Each Friend demonstrates great volunteer spirit, usually responding quickly and selflessly to appeals for assistance of all kinds. However, sometimes we are victims of our own success. As an organization grows, very often easy, natural and friendly communication becomes harder to maintain.

It is our hope that this newsletter, which will appear twice annually, in Spring and in fall, will facilitate communication. It is the hope of the executive that an informed membership will become a more involved, active membership. It is only with the continuing active support of as many members as possible at as many levels as possible, including assuming leadership roles, that Friends will continue to be the vital, energetic and productive organization that it now is.
